Retrieve terminal size
This is a unified interface to retrieve terminal size. It loads one module of a list of known alternatives, each implementing some way to get the desired terminal information. This loaded module will actually do the job on behalf of 'Term::Size::Any'. Thus, 'Term::Size::Any' depends on the availability of one of these modules: Term::Size (soon to be supported), Term::Size::Perl, Term::Size::ReadKey (soon to be supported) or Term::Size::Win32 This release fallbacks to Term::Size::Win32 if running in Windows 32 systems. For other platforms, it uses the first of Term::Size::Perl, Term::Size or Term::Size::ReadKey which loads successfully. (To be honest, I disabled the fallback to Term::Size and Term::Size::ReadKey which are buggy by now.)
